Hello, I just build a computer about 3-4 months ago and it was working fine until I restarted it for a windows 8 update, it froze and then I did a force reset after which the computer will only go to the gigabyte screen, beep, and then just stay there. If I try to press f12 or anything for that matter it won't do anything. I saw many people on this forum had similar problems, so I followed their suggestions about unplugging the ram and re-putting it back in. Then I unplugged the hardrive and SSD and put them back. Nothing seems to work. The most recent thing and why I was resting it is because I bought a new monitor and had installed the driver for it and it required a reset. The computer was overclocked.

So, I pulled the CMOS battery out and unplugged the power supply for five minutes, After I put them back it let me press keys on the bios screen. I pressed f12 and it was failing because it wasn't booting off my ssd.. which had my OS on it.
Why did this happen randomly? any thoughts?
 


Sounds like a case of the disappearing SSD. Sometimes SSD controllers lock up into panic mode when there is a hard shut down or reset, making them undetectable to the motherboard. Contact your SSD manufacturer. Some models can be brought back to life by the consumer. Most of them need an RMA. I've gone through this about 5 times with various SSDs, and you will see that it's a widespread problem if you do some googling, or head over to the manufacturer forums like the OCZ forum and it's like every other thread.
